    Radeon 9600XT by ASUS Review - Extra Goodies!


    (Page 3 of 10 )

    Now, this is an Asus product, and they seem to have a reputation for good products that bundle a lot of software. There's no shortage of it here. The remaining four CDs contain ASUSDVD XP (a rebranded Cybermedia PowerDVD), Ulead Cool 3D 3 and PhotoExpress SE 4 for image editing, Asus PowerDirector Pro 2.55 ME for video editing, and Asus MediaShow SE 2.0 for creating media rich slide shows.

    The driver CD also comes with some goodies, but what we're most interested in is the ASUS SmartDoctor 3.10. It's a hardware monitoring utility that can also be used to help tune the performance of the card by monitoring voltage levels, fan speeds, and of course, speeds of both the RAM and the engine. Asus also provided a good ammount of documentation in 2 booklets for reference on using their software, such as GameFace 1.01 (for videoconferencing while gaming), and Digital VCR 2.5

    Accessories

    Just when you may have thought that was it, there is a DVI-VGA connector so you can use the Radeon on two monitors, the S-Video converter, and a small CD carrying case for all the software.
